Action item PM-22: Retire the homegrown "Bucketline" job queue and move everything onto the managed Quillworks broker. Heads up for security review: Bucketline has no auth between workers and the dispatcher, which is how the stray staging worker ended up draining production jobs last Tuesday. The migration plan covers credential scoping, queue-level ACLs, and a kill switch for legacy workers, so most of your questions should be answered there. We'd love your sign-off before the Q3 freeze. The full plan is written up on this internal page.

dashboard of taduf-yagap = https://confluence.tolvaqsys.internal/display/display/projects/display

This page covers the transfer of the locked case containing prototype test devices from the Orvale development site to your receiving dock. The case arrives via Stellgate Couriers on the scheduled run and must remain locked and unopened until checked in by the receiving supervisor. Inspect the seals on arrival and record the seal numbers in the intake log; any broken or missing seal must be reported before acceptance. To complete the hand-over, the courier must satisfy the confidential instruction stated below.

dispatch memo: the sorius tamius courier leaves the praeth ledger at gate 4873 under passcode 928014

## Tuning

As of the Ledgerwick 4.2 rollout, payroll exports moved from the legacy fixed-width format to delimited batches for the Fennimore clearing pipeline. Batch sizing and flush intervals that worked for fixed-width records will over-fill the new format's row buffer, so both were re-derived during the Marbleton pilot. Do not copy values from the 3.x docs; they assume the old record length. The current constants are listed below.

constants for yaduf-fahag:
BUDGETS = {
    "kelix": 528,
    "briwyn": 734,
}